‘Not If, But When’: US general predicts Kurdish independence after providing arms

The independence of Kurdish Iraq is just a matter of time. That’s the message from the head of the US Defense Intelligence Agency.
The announcement comes just weeks after Iraq’s Kurds announced plans to hold an independence referendum this year, once Islamic State is defeated. The US provided allied Syrian Kurds with weapons including mortars, heavy machine guns, anti-tank weapons and armored vehicles.

The decision has angered Turkey, which views Kurdish military groups as terrorists, with Ankara refusing to join forces with them against ISIS.
